The two common pricing models
Flat seasonal contract
$400-$1,200 prepaid for the entire winter season. Covers unlimited plowing events above a defined snowfall trigger (typically 2 inches). Cleanest revenue model — collect upfront in November, deliver throughout the season. Best for premium residential customers who want predictability + priority service in storms.
Per-visit pricing
$50-$120 per plow event (driveway + walkway combo). Lower customer commitment but variable revenue. Often added to existing mowing-customer accounts as opt-in. Best for budget-conscious customers or those with shorter driveways.
Why bundling snow with mowing is the highest-margin move
- Customer already acquired. Zero new CAC. The conversion is a single phone call or upsell email in October.
- Routes already mapped. Plowing runs the same neighborhood density advantage as mowing — clusters of customers per truck.
- Equipment paid down. Mowing crews own pickup trucks year-round. Adding a $5K-$8K plow attachment unlocks a second revenue season from existing capital.
- Winter labor stays employed. Crews who plow in winter stay loyal year-round — much less rehiring + retraining in spring.
The annual revenue lift
A 200-customer mowing operation that converts 50% to snow bundles at $700 average pricing:
- 100 × $700 = $70,000 incremental annual revenue
- ~50% gross margin on plowing (lower than mowing because of salt + equipment wear, higher because no design/planning labor) = $35,000 incremental gross profit
- Near-zero acquisition cost — pure margin on the existing customer relationship
That's a single phone call campaign in October that adds the equivalent of an entire month's summer mowing revenue.
Geographic relevance
Snow plowing bundles are obviously most relevant in regions with consistent winter snowfall:
- Northeast (NY, MA, CT, NJ, PA, ME, VT, NH): Premium fit. Long, snowy winters.
- Midwest (IL, MI, MN, WI, OH, IN): Premium fit. Heavy snowfall regions.
- Mountain West (CO, UT, ID, WY, MT): Strong fit. Variable snowfall but premium pricing.
- Mid-Atlantic (VA, MD, DC): Moderate fit. Lighter winters; per-visit pricing dominates.
- South / Southwest: Limited fit. Snow plowing isn't a meaningful business.
